                VAT is based on place of supply rules. The general rule for B2B supplies is that the place of supply is where the customer belongs. There are special rules too, and they can get complicated (but they rarely apply).

                Bottom line, the services you deliver in the UK are probably outside of the scope of UK VAT, but you will need to check the nature of the services in relation to any special POS rules.

                OOS supplies are not included in your FRS turnover.
